What defines a Registered Representative?
A registered agent is an individual assigned to handle legal documents on behalf of a corporation. This entails crucial documentation such as process serving alerts, tax documents, and government correspondence. The role of the registered agent is vital, as it makes certain that the company remains adhering with state regulations and is informed promptly of any legal issues that may arise.
In numerous states, having a designated representative is a legal requirement for businesses, including LLCs and incorporated entities. This service is often provided by service providers that concentrate on managing the responsibilities associated with this role. By acting as the official point of contact for legal matters, registered agents help businesses manage their regulatory obligations efficiently.

Appointed Representative Requirements and Costs
Choosing a registered agent for your enterprise entails comprehending particular requirements that differ by state. Typically, a appointed agent must be a inhabitant of the jurisdiction or a business entity authorized to operate commerce in that state. They must to have a physical location, as a P.O. Box is not sufficient. Additionally, the designated agent must be accessible during regular business hours to receive legal papers, including service of process notices. Companies must ensure that their designated representative fulfills these statutory requirements to maintain compliance.
The costs associated with engaging a designated representative can differ considerably depending on the extent of support and the vendor chosen. Basic designated representative packages often start at a several hundred USD per annum. However, costs can increase based on additional features such as compliance reminders, document handling, and additional legal support. Some providers offer budget-friendly appointed agent solutions, while alternative providers deliver high-end services catering to businesses requiring comprehensive management of compliance.
